In General

Harigita is a set of 22 verses which describe the code of conduct for a sanyasin. Its author Harita was found mentioned in Mahabharatha. Harita also authored a Darmasastra.

Some of the rules for sanyasins are: A sadaka desirous of moksha should accept acetic life. He should be contented and should not find fault with others. He should be broadminded, friendly with others and should be able to bear any insult others hurled at him. He may approach householders for alms only after they finish their food and accept only the bare minimum which enough for his survival. He must have self control, live in lonely place and should practice meditation. He must be detached from the worldly things and always desirous to have moksha
